#3e1b59 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#3e1b59 is composed of 24.3% red, 10.6% green and 34.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 30.3% cyan, 69.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 65.1% black. It has a hue angle of 273.9 degrees, a saturation of 53.4% and a lightness of 22.7%. #3e1b59 color hex could be obtained by blending #7c36b2 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333366.

● #3e1b59 color description : Very dark violet.
#3e1b59 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#3e1b59 has RGB values of R:62, G:27, B:89 and CMYK values of C:0.3, M:0.7, Y:0, K:0.65. Its decimal value is 4070233.

Shades and Tints of #3e1b59
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a040e is the darkest color, while #fefeff is the lightest one.

Tones of #3e1b59
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#3b363e is the less saturated color, while #410074 is the most saturated one.
